This is the definitive Doc Martin collection comprising the five series plus the movies which have been released to date. Doc Martin has aired between 2004 and 2011 and there have been a total of 37 episodes broadcast plus the Christmas Special in 2006 and the two movie length episodes which preceded the first series.
Doctor Martin Ellingham or Doc Martin was formerly a highly successful surgeon in a London hospital, who was forced to leave this job due to a fear of blood. He takes the job of GP in the sleepy Cornish village of Portwenn and is soon finding it difficult to relate to the locals due to what he considers his businesslike approach, but which is interpreted by those on the receiving end as standoffishness and a total lack of empathy and bedside manner. This extends to his personal life and his difficult relationship with the long suffering Louisa since he has very little in the way of people skills and a total inability to express emotion.

TV Season 1: Martin Clunes plays the London surgeon moving into sleepy Portwenn. Viewers are introduced to characters so odd they become household names. 6 episodes of hysterical hilarity.
2: Nine new episodes fail to ease the surly self-centered doctor. Romance (Caroline Catz) lingers on Cornish fishing village streets.
3: Doc's aunt (Stephanie Cole) is one of the less eccentric locals through the season's 7 episodes. Bert Large (Ian McNeice) plumber turned chef is wildly goofy as is Doc's receptionist.
